Windows Server 2003 (64bit)操作系统上部署 ArcSDE 9.2

简介:
  ArcGIS Server Basic 9.2(即ArcSDE)可以部署在64位Unix服务器上,比如AIX/Solaris操作系统,但是在64位Windows操作系统上直接部署会出现问题,如果用Oracle,大家可能都碰到过执行post installation时提示oci.dll错误,这是因为ArcSDE 9.2本身是32位程序,和Oracle进行连接时需要32位dll的支持,因此出现配置错误,了解问题所在后,我们只需提供ArcSDE post所需环境,就能解决在64位Windows环境下的安装问题。

    以Oracle10g为例,当前64位服务器上安装的是Windows操作系统,数据库是64位的Oracle10.2.0.2,此时下载一个Oracle10.2.0.1客户端,安装在服务器上,然后在客户端配置Net Service Name(假设为nsn1),确定通过sqlplus sys/password@nsn1 as sysdba能够正常连接数据库。

    安装ArcSDE,post配置时,选择Custom,去掉"Create ArcSDE Service",整个配置过程和普通ArcSDE安装没有区别,只是最后创建服务需要手工创建,执行:
    sdeservice -o create -d ORACLE10G,nsn1 -p sde -n

    
    修改三个文件的配置:

    1.<windows安装目录>"system32"drivers"etc中的service文件,添加"esri_sde 5151/tcp #ArcSDE for Oracle"
    2.修改SDEHOME"etc中的services.sde,添加"esri_sde 5151/tcp #ArcSDE for Oracle"
    3.修改SDEHOME"etc中的dbinit.sde,将"set ORACLE_SID=<TNSName>"改为"set LOCAL=nsn1"

    最后在"我的电脑"-->"管理"中手动启动ArcSDE服务。这种方式可以将ArcSDE安装好,但ArcSDE仅仅是基于32位方式运行,从实际应用上来说,64位环境对数据库应用更有意义。不管怎样,毕竟64位是今后的发展趋势,ArcSDE将从9.3开始全面支持64位,先不说性能提升多少的问题,在64位Windows环境下部署的时候再也不用先安装Oracle客户端了。

    64位数据库是数据库的主流环境,大多数用户都会将ArcSDE和数据库安装在一台服务器上,ArcSDE 9.3开始支持64位是正确选择,当然如果想将ArcSDE服务器和数据库服务器分离,同样可以采用上述方法,在ArcSDE服务器上安装好Oracle客户端,配置Net Service Name,用命令方式创建服务(加上参数"-n")。


本文转自Flyingis博客园博客,原文链接:http://www.cnblogs.com/flyingis/archive/2008/03/25/1121658.html,如需转载请自行联系原作者

相关文章
|
3月前
|
安全 数据安全/隐私保护 虚拟化
Windows Server 2022 中文版、英文版下载 (2025 年 10 月更新)
Windows Server 2022 中文版、英文版下载 (2025 年 10 月更新)
913 2
Windows Server 2022 中文版、英文版下载 (2025 年 10 月更新)
|
3月前
|
安全 Unix 物联网
Windows 7 & Windows Server 2008 R2 简体中文版下载 (2025 年 10 月更新)
Windows 7 & Windows Server 2008 R2 简体中文版下载 (2025 年 10 月更新)
418 0
Windows 7 & Windows Server 2008 R2 简体中文版下载 (2025 年 10 月更新)
|
3月前
|
存储 SQL 人工智能
Windows Server 2025 中文版、英文版下载 (2025 年 10 月更新)
Windows Server 2025 中文版、英文版下载 (2025 年 10 月更新)
590 0
|
4月前
|
运维 安全 网络安全
Windows Server 2019拨号“找不到设备”?Error 1058解决指南
Windows Server 2019拨号报错1058?别急!这不是硬件故障,而是关键服务被禁用。通过“服务依存关系”排查,依次启动“安全套接字隧道协议”“远程接入连接管理”和“路由与远程访问”服务,仅需4步即可恢复PPPoE或VPN拨号功能,轻松解决网络中断问题。
394 1
|
4月前
|
存储 SQL 人工智能
Windows Server 2025 中文版、英文版下载 (2025 年 9 月更新)
Windows Server 2025 中文版、英文版下载 (2025 年 9 月更新)
1752 3
Windows Server 2025 中文版、英文版下载 (2025 年 9 月更新)
|
4月前
|
安全 Unix 物联网
Windows 7 & Windows Server 2008 R2 简体中文版下载 (2025 年 9 月更新)
Windows 7 & Windows Server 2008 R2 简体中文版下载 (2025 年 9 月更新)
539 2
|
4月前
|
安全 Linux iOS开发
SonarQube Server 2025 Release 5 (macOS, Linux, Windows) - 代码质量、安全与静态分析工具
SonarQube Server 2025 Release 5 (macOS, Linux, Windows) - 代码质量、安全与静态分析工具
246 0
SonarQube Server 2025 Release 5 (macOS, Linux, Windows) - 代码质量、安全与静态分析工具
|
5月前
|
Linux 虚拟化 iOS开发
Windows Server 2025 OVF (2025 年 8 月更新) - VMware 虚拟机模板
Windows Server 2025 OVF (2025 年 8 月更新) - VMware 虚拟机模板
467 3
Windows Server 2025 OVF (2025 年 8 月更新) - VMware 虚拟机模板
|
4月前
|
存储 数据安全/隐私保护 Windows
Windows中部署网盘神器 Filebrowser
ZeroNews (零讯)内网穿透赋予 FileBrowser 任意位置互联网访问的能力,无需用户具备固定公网IP,提供专用的访问域名,将 FileBrowser 转变为公有云盘,实现多用户在线协同工作。

推荐镜像

更多